SATURDAY NIGHTS SASQUTCH GREEN ROOM SHOW
Where to begin? In the wake of the recent Jake’s hoopla I knew this would be the show to be at this week and I wasn’t wrong by a long shot.
What can we say? First off; you’ve gotta give massive credit to Sasquatch for having the motivation to provide this kind of entertainment for your money. Who else has a projection screen set up behind the drums playing whacked out vintage black & white anti-drug films from, I dunno, the 40’s? The 30’s? And then some smoking hot vintage soft-core voyeuristic movies of a young Marilyn Monroe rolling around all naked teasing the camera. I must say I never realized what a fucking 10 that woman’s body was.
Who else has burlesque dancers in-between the sets?
I did get into the first band The fairly new Demon Truckers. Dug it. The 2nd band, an all girl thang, I was socializing too much and their tunes really didn’t grab me at the moment. What was their name?
Sasquatch took the stage and in now traditional fashion started in on things by throwing a bottle on the main floor (didn’t break) and had a spontaneous rant of disdain full of motivational insults for the common man to be affected by. All to the back-drop of his guitar strumming along one of his cool rock rhythms. Now I’m way OK into the whole thing of mixing, I guess what you could call, politics/psychology and what not with your rock show but I think a better balance can be achieved because it can just push it, currently in his set, to the point where you really want the songs to come a little faster. And the songs did of course come, and they are great tunes really. As said, the new CD rocks (Burning Miles of Sin) and I’ve got it in heavy rotation. The new drummer (Natalie? Right?) fits in very cool and Johnny Viveiros provides that way cool stand up bass thing. Of course the main attraction is the man himself. All I can say is, I’ve shared the bill with Sasquatch plenty of times over the past several years (not to mention he was my personal bartender [Viva/Paragon East Side] and late night party crasher guitar playing cohort) and the focus of his whole mission has really taken on a new level. I mean the guy has incredible passion (even if misunderstood at times) and tours his ass off.
I had to cut out for the drive at 1:30 so I didn’t catch the whole show and of course Sasquatch plays till like 5:00 AM.
I have to mention another dramatic part of the night, when he’s throwing out his fun loving insults, you’ve gotta expect reaction sometime. If you going to dish out that kind of hardcore sarcasm it can hit nerves sometimes and he knows that so it wasn’t with to much surprise when he verbally hurled one out at long-time bartender Bob Mac (also was/is Bass blayer for The Young Ones [still jamming?])and he responded by coming up to the stage and nailing him with a glass of (water?). That was fun. Sasquatch Reaction? Kept on rocking. Of course then there was some guitar tech issues I was trying to help him work out right after that and I don’t think was related to the drink toss and it was resolved pretty quick. I can only wonder hoe the set ended.
Oh right, yes, there’s more. As the header of my email suggests and as I’m sure if you were there you saw it; that was Sasquatch’s nuts that he flashed for an all too long fleeting moment onstage. I can’t resist saying it, but that takes balls. Thank god I had the images of Marilyn Monroe to offset that trauma in my memory banks.
And kudos to The Green Room and Dave Lysik for not being a pussy venue to ban bands for doing such things. It’s rock and roll. Lighten up. Like the beer vendor that muscled Jake’s. What? Why? Because he hurled onstage? Does it mean people didn’t drink as much beer? Stay away from the crazy night life if your going to be that way. I think a club in Mystic and The Middle East has also banned him for even such trivial things as swearing onstage and busting peoples balls. Whatever, so what he’s a little over-the-top.
A lot of cool scenesters on hand that night. Donnybrook who seems to blow in and out of town like the wind apparently had just blown in from Tehas.
Ryan was doing sound, he was ill’n but put in a good job regardless. And shout out to Jorge handling the door. Word.

THE PLACE TO BE THIS WEEK / JON TIERNEY CD RELEASE
http://jtathetruth.tripod.com
So in keeping with back to hitting at least one show a week, this week I pick the new CD release thang for Jon Tierney and his Truth. I love these guys. Always great musicianship. Jon can wail on the pipes and Brad O’Brien is one fine bass player (and I mean that in a bass playing way, don’t get any ideas). Plus the added guitar player they had with them for a while and then lost will be back (Rob D'antuono).
It’s this Saturday at The Call. The 14th. I haven’t been by The Call in a bit but what a great sound-system they have. I will be there.
The new CD is entitled: "Live and Treading Water" I’m sure the songs are true and heartfelt as always with the good rolling dynamics and jams that they’re good at.
I do believe Jon will be opening the show solo style.
Orbis (Formerly Orbis Rex) will be closing the night.

Satyr, the madman behind Slugworth, used to regularly publish an email known as his "Local Rock Report". It was frequently informative, always mis-typed, and chock full o Satyr's wisdom. Satyr has since moved on to other pastures, and we have archived some of his Rock Reports here so future generations may bask in the glow. |
